Relationships
NOTE: predicates are annotated in Biolink Model (v1.3.0)
| Subject | Predicate | Object |
|---|---|---|
| Miglustat | DECREASES ACTIVITY OF | Ceramide Glucosyltransferase |
| Ceramide Glucosyltransferase | POSITIVELY REGULATES | Glucosylceramide Biosynthetic Process |
| Glucosylceramide Biosynthetic Process | INCREASES ABUNDANCE OF | Glucosylceramide |
| Glucosylceramide | POSITIVELY CORRELATED WITH | Glucosylceramide Beta-Glucosidase Deficiency |
Comment: Miglustat is an example of a substrate reduction therapy and it inhibits the synthesis of glucosylceramide (also known as glucocerebroside).
